Gene Roberts...
     Gene Roberts, age 69, of Bowie, TX passed away January 5, 2004 in the Presbyterian Hospital in Dallas, TX.
     Mr. Roberts was born August 24, 1934 in Wichita Falls, TX. He married Cora Jewell Edwards on September 22, 1956 in Bowie, TX. He was of the Baptist faith. He was the owner of Roberts Radiator Shope which was established in 1948. He coached PeeWee baseball for several years and also was involved in the works of the Boy Scouts of Amercia for several years. He served in the U.S. Army.
     Funeral services for Mr. Roberts were held Friday, January 9, 2003 at 2:00 p.m. at the Fry Funeral Home Chapel in Bowie, TX with Rev. Paul A. Henderson offiating. Interment was at Elmwood Cemetery under the direction of Fry Funeral Home.
     Surviving relatives include: his wife, Jewell Roberts, Bowie, TX; two sons, Andy Roberts, North Richland Hills, TX and Elvis Roberts, Bowie, TX; three grandchildren, two brothers, Alvin Roberts, Bowie, TX and Lee Roberts, Wichita Falls, TX; three sisters, Laska Sanders, Paris, TX, Flo Trotter Lawanna Bolden, both of Gordonville, TX and one uncle, Doc Roberts, Bowie, TX.
     Pallbearers included: Andy Roberts, Roy Glen, Leonard Mayo, Danny Griswold, Randy Tucker, Gary Hachtel, Jimmy Johnson and Steve Gilland. Honorary pallbearers include: All of the young men that Mr. Roberts knew in the Boy Scouts of America and coaching Pee Wee Baseball.

 

Richard Antonio Diaforli...
     Richard Antonio Diaforli, age 52, passed away January 9, 2004 in Wichita Falls, TX. 
     Mr. Diaforli was born December 12, 1952 in Princeton, NJ to LaRue C. Diaforli and Antonio Diaforli, Jr. He graduated from Woodrow Wilson High School in Dallas, Tx. He was a long time Assistant Boy Scout Master of Troop 42 in Dallas, TX. He was also a vigil honor member of the Order of the Arrow. 
     Funeral services for Mr. Diaforli were held Tuesday, January 13, 2004 at 1:00 p.m. at the First United Methodist Church in Nocona, TX with Reverend Michael K. Harmuth and Pastor Keith Barbee officiating. 
     Surviving relatives include: his daugher, Rachel Marie Diaforli, Tuttle, OK; his mother, Larue C Diaforli, Dallas, TX; his paternal grandmother, Angelina Diaforli, Princeton, NJ; his sister and brother in law, Donna Gibbs-Nini and Anthony Nini, Mercerville, NJ; his nieces and nephew, Brice, Pattie and Kieran Gibbs and Karina Beverage, Nocona, TX and Christine, Rudy and Annie Rangel, Denton, TX; and numerous aunts, uncles, cousins, and extended family. He was preceded in death by his father, Antonio Diaforli, Jr.
      Pallbearers included: Harry Bubeck, Tom Bubeck, Bill Bubeck, Mariano Cordero, Scott Dyer, W.R. Yarbrough, Mike Reed and Steven Wall.
     The family requests in lieu of flowers, memorials be made to local volunteer fire departments, the Nocona Elementary School TRIBE (220 Clay Street, Nocona, TX, 76255) or the charity of your choice.

 

Laverne Pittman...
     Laverne Pittman, age 85, of Bridgeport, TX passed away January 8, 2004 in Bridgeport, TX.
     Mrs. Pittman was born April 17, 1918 in Sunset, TX to Mr. and Mrs. Lee Blaylock. She married E.L. Pittman on November 2, 1936 in Sunset, TX. She was a lifetime resident of Sunset, TX before moving to Bridgeport, TX two years ago.She was a longtime member of the First Assembly of God Church in Sunset, TX. She was a seamstress and a supervisor at the Howard Woolf Dress Factory in Bowie until her retirement. 
    Funeral services were held Saturday, January 10, 2004 at 10:30 a.m. at the First Baptist Church of Sunset with Rev. Tim Neely and Rev. Charles Reed officiating. Interment was at the Smyrna Cemetery in Sunset, TX. 
    Surviving relatives include: three daughters, Eloise Willet, Sunset, TX, Elaine Kasner, Bridgeport, TX and Elwanda Turlington, Sunset, TX; two sons, Curtis Pittman, Sheridan, TX and Keith Pittman, Bridgeport, TX; twenty-three grandchildren; thirty-three great grandchildren; six great great grandchildren; one great great great grandson; two sisters, Florine Pittman, Bowie, TX and Nell Campbell, Langdon, ND; numerous n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her husband, E.L. Pittman; her parents, Mr. and Mrs. Lee Blaylock; two brothers, Alton and Elmo Blaylock; one grandson, Curtis Brent Pittman; and one great grandson, Zachry David Turlington. 
     Pallbearers included: Dexter Agee, Louie Lowrance, Bennie Motley, Biff Huddleston, Kenneth Fowler, Gordon Wade, Danny Russell and Jerry Hall.

 

T.S. Grimsley, Jr....
     T.S. Grimsley Jr. age 89, of Ringgold, TX passed away January 9, 2004 at the Bowie Memorial Hospital in Bowie, TX.
     Mr. Grimsley was born April 12, 1914 to Linnie Tave and Thomas S. Grimsley. He married Coy Lee Howard on March 8, 1935 in Terral, OK. He was a rancher and a farmer and of the Pentecostal faith. 
Funeral services for Mr. Grimsley were held Monday, January 12, 2004 at 11:00 a.m. at the Jerry Woods Funeral Home Chapel with Rev. Weldon Wright officiating. Interment was at the Ringgold Cemetery under the directions of Jerry Woods Funeral Home. 
     Surviving relatives include: his wife, Coy Lee Grimsley, Ringgold, TX; two sons, Wayne Grimsley and Leon Grimsley, Ringgold, TX; and two daughters, Billie Fay Grimsley, Keller, TX and Donna Lotter, Colleyville, TX; nine grandchildren; seventeen great grandchildren; and six great great grandchildren. 
Pallbearers included: Jerry Walker, Jimmy Franklin, Larry Fenoglio, Sonny Fenoglio, Malcolm Cagle and Jonnie Reynolds.
